What are the unique seasonal considerations for wedding venues in Australia?

Australia’s diverse climate means weddings can range from beach ceremonies in summer to cosy, indoor winter celebrations. Ensure your chosen venue accommodates the season—whether it’s outdoor spaces with shade and fans for summer or indoor heating for winter. Some venues offer seasonal discounts, so consider off-peak dates. Check the weather history in the region for potential surprises like rain or heatwaves and inquire if the venue has contingency plans.

What are the travel and accommodation options around wedding venues in Australia?

Many wedding venues in Australia, particularly rural or beach locations, require guests to travel significant distances. Check if the venue offers accommodation or if there are nearby hotels, lodges, or B&Bs. Some venues provide shuttle services or help arrange transport for guests. If many guests are travelling, consider choosing a venue with accommodation packages or those that partner with local hotels, ensuring convenience and comfort for everyone attending your wedding.

How do wedding venues in Australia handle indigenous cultural sensitivities?

In Australia, some venues are located on or near sites of cultural significance to indigenous communities. It’s important to ask the venue if they have policies or agreements in place to respect these areas. Some venues may even incorporate indigenous traditions or offer the option to include a Welcome to Country or smoking ceremony. Being mindful of these sensitivities can enhance your wedding experience and show respect for the land's history and people.

What sustainability practices are offered by wedding venues in Australia?

Many wedding venues in Australia are adopting eco-friendly practices. If sustainability is important to you, ask the venue if they use locally sourced food, support eco-friendly vendors, or have sustainable waste management systems. Venues in rural or coastal locations may offer outdoor, eco-conscious setups, using renewable energy or offering biodegradable decor options. Clarifying a venue's environmental policies can help you reduce the carbon footprint of your wedding while supporting green initiatives.

Are there any restrictions on entertainment or alcohol at wedding venues in Australia?

Each wedding venue in Australia has its own policies on entertainment and alcohol, especially in residential or rural areas. Some venues have noise curfews, limiting live bands or DJs after a certain time. It’s also essential to check if the venue is fully licensed or allows BYO alcohol, and whether there are corkage fees. Asking these questions early helps avoid potential issues and ensures you can plan your day according to your wishes.
